The base game developed by Ninjamuffin99, PhantomArcade, Evilsk8r, and Kawai Sprite. Players use the arrow keys to match rhythmic prompts in musical battles against various opponents.
In Friday Night Funkin', you play as the protagonist, Boyfriend, who must navigate through a series of musical battles against his girlfriend's father, Daddy Dearest, and other opponents. The game features a unique rhythm-based gameplay mechanic, where you must press keys in time with the music to succeed.

Friday Night Funkin' is a free, open-source rhythm game that took the internet by storm shortly after its release. The game revolves around the player character, Boyfriend, who must defeat a variety of characters in singing and rapping contests to continue dating his love interest, Girlfriend. It was developed by a small group called The Funkin' Crew Inc. and was initially created for the Ludum Dare 47 game jam in October 2020.
The game is the brainchild of several Newgrounds users: programmer Cameron Taylor (Ninjamuffin99), composers Kawai Sprite, and artists PhantomArcade and evilsk8r. The design of the game was intentionally made to look similar to Adobe Flash games from the 2000s, giving it a nostalgic, retro aesthetic that resonates with older gamers while feeling fresh and new to younger players.
